Building an AI-first mindset and practicing on real-world processes
The program was designed and implemented by the AI expert team from FPT Digital (FPT Corporation), who have accompanied Phu My in building the Digital Transformation roadmap, standardizing data, and consulting on AI-first methodologies. The involvement of these experts ensures the program is not only technologically up-to-date but also tailored to the specific operational characteristics of the fertilizer and chemical industry.
Through the training, trainees are equipped with an "AI-First" mindset foundation, learning to recognize AI's role in operational functions as well as how AI supports data processing, information synthesis, reconciliation, and reducing document processing time. Cross-functional processes such as Order-to-Cash and Procure-to-Pay are simulated using real-world data, helping trainees clearly see how AI can shorten processing time by 50–70% and mitigate error risks. This serves as the cornerstone for forming specialized "AI-ized" processes in each department.
Throughout the program, trainees from various departments practiced directly on their unit's data and processes. This approach helps AI move beyond being a mere "support tool" to becoming an integral part of the operational workflow, solving specific challenges in each business area.

At Phu My Fertilizer Plant: AI is applied to practical operational tasks such as equipment data analysis, early anomaly detection, building predictive maintenance models, and standardizing shift reports. Operations specialists practiced summarizing technical documents, automating shift handover minutes, synthesizing production-consumption-downtime data, and designing incident response processes based on automation tools. These applications open up possibilities for smarter operations, reducing machine downtime risks, and improving production efficiency.

For Finance & Accounting: AI is used to create debt reports, reconcile revenue, standardize data, and support payment control. Large-capacity Excel/CSV files are automatically read and analyzed by AI, extracting information from invoices, contracts, and entry slips to perform reconciliation based on the 3-way match principle. Consequently, departments have formed a template set to check document validity—an important foundation for reducing risks and building early warning mechanisms in the finance-payment cycle.

For Technical Safety & Commercial: AI helps shorten vendor profile review times, extract and compare information from quotations, and cross-reference technical standards and ESG criteria. The vendor suitability analysis process becomes more consistent and systematic, while the Commercial division can process multi-format quotations, quickly synthesize market information, and look up internal procurement procedures, increasing transparency across the entire supply chain.

For Sales, Marketing & Communications: AI is applied to analyze weekly dealer reports, identify demand trends, and build customer personas to support production and distribution planning. Sales staff practiced standardizing product consultation content, looking up sales policies, and personalizing messages for different customer groups. In communications, AI supports converting technical specifications into easy-to-understand content, drafting copy, suggesting ideas, and optimizing messaging, significantly shortening campaign deployment time.
-
For Legal & Human Resources: AI helps standardize and accelerate many complex tasks: legal document retrieval, contract review, meeting minutes drafting, and building lean recruitment processes. HR staff were guided on how to use AI to screen CVs, match CVs to JDs (Job Descriptions), and assess candidate suitability; when combined with automation tools, the entire process can be reduced to under 30 minutes. In the legal field, AI supports clause synthesis, file standardization, and reducing research time.
The most crucial aspect of the program lies not in the number of tasks supported by AI, but in the fact that each department has begun to review its own processes from a new perspective: Which processes can be standardized? Which data needs to be cleaner? Which steps can be automated?
The training series has contributed to shaping the capability for proactive, methodical AI utilization, directly linked to the goals of process optimization and operational acceleration. This is also a vital preparation step for Phu My to enter the phase of deploying Agentic AI and end-to-end automation in the 2026–2030 period.
